On 10/30/2013 7:47 AM, Bertho Stultiens wrote: > Hi all, > > Every time I had to write a CNC-mill program using G-codes I got annoyed > by the archaic format and syntax. Especially when needing to convert > positional data from mil to mm, having recurring patterns and then also > trying to keep track of everything. > > I looked for a meta compiler or generic pre-processor, but could not > find anything that satisfied me. Being able to program should be "easy". > > The G-Code Meta Compiler (gcmc) is just that, a scripting meta language, > using modern procedural paradigms and a context free grammar, to > generate G-code. It takes in a script and generates all the movements. >
Congratulations, Bertho. I see that gcmc has been included in the Hackaday Links for November 17, 2013. I hope your server can withstand the inevitable onslaught of curious browsers! Regards, Kent ------------------------------------------------------------------------------ DreamFactory - Open Source REST & JSON Services for HTML5 & Native Apps OAuth, Users, Roles, SQL, NoSQL, BLOB Storage and External API Access Free app hosting. Or install the open source package on any LAMP server. Sign up and see examples for AngularJS, jQuery, Sencha Touch and Native! http://pubads.g.doubleclick.net/gampad/clk?id=63469471&iu=/4140/ostg.clktrk _______________________________________________ Emc-users mailing list Emc-users@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/emc-users